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
042 55551132066 7399594500 8508149
01971904 57
01971904 57
554901391 267 874306
All about undefined
Interested in learning more?
01971904 57
554901391 267 874306
See more
8141 36747857
28 47949005 81643 313458 1918665214
See more
5284612 9149783
4968 77 7435868
See more